The correct interpretation of having friends from afar
Friends are an indispensable existence in life. In traditional Chinese culture, friends are even regarded as precious treasures. There is a famous saying in ancient times, "Isn't it a pleasure to have friends from afar?" This saying shows how much Chinese people value and cherish their friends. So what is the concept of friends in traditional Chinese culture?
Part I: Definition and Categorization of Friends
In traditional Chinese culture, friends are defined as people who are like-minded, in love with each other, trust each other and help each other. According to the different ways and nature of interaction, friends can be categorized into three types: confidants, friends and fellowship.
Confidantes are friends who share each other's souls and deep emotions. They can share the joys and sorrows of life, and support each other. The friendship between confidants can last a lifetime.
Friends are friends who socialize with each other and help each other. They can support each other in work, study, life and other aspects, **** with progress. The friendship between friends can last for a long time.
Fellowship, are friends who socialize with each other and respect each other. They can know each other socially and respect each other, but do not have a deep relationship. Friendships between crossdreamers tend to be short-lived.
Part 2: The Importance of Friends in Traditional Chinese Culture
In traditional Chinese culture, friends are regarded as precious treasures. Friendship between friends can make people feel warmth, support and encouragement. Mutual help and support among friends is also a virtue in traditional Chinese culture.
In traditional Chinese culture, the interaction between friends is also a kind of cultivation and culture. Mutual respect, mutual understanding and mutual tolerance among friends can make people better integrate into the society and get along with others better.
Part 3: How to be a good friend
To be a good friend, one must first have a sincere heart. Only with a sincere heart can you build a deep friendship with your friends. Secondly, have a tolerant heart. In the process of getting along with friends, there will inevitably be friction and different opinions, to have a tolerant heart, understand each other's ideas and behavior.
In addition, be patient. The friendship between friends is to be operated and maintained, to have patience and perseverance. Finally, have the mentality of mutual trust and support. Only mutual trust and support can make the friendship between friends deeper and more lasting.
